John Erik Fornæss, University of Michigan Emeritus, Exposing Points.  Wednesday, Jan. 23, 2013.  PDF

In complex analysis, the natural domains to study are the pseudoconvex ones. However, the easiest ones to do analysis on are the convex domains. So many results are obtained by looking for convexity. In this talk we will discuss exposing points on boundaries of pseudoconvex domains. This means convexifying the domains. This is recent joint work with Klas Diederich and Erlend F. Wold.
